High load wheels are built for hauling or handling more severe terrain. High-grade aluminum or alloy wheels hold up to weather better than steel wheels do. Investing in quality wheels will up the style of your Jeep Wrangler and also its durability. Tires aren’t the only way to enhance the look and performance of your jeep though. Select summer tires or all-season tires for milder driving conditions. Select winter tires for improved traction and cool weather pliability for reliable handling when it’s very cold out. We also sell tires designed for different weather conditions. Select a slicker and smoother tire for improved traction and efficiency on paved roads. Get tires with a deep tread block for mud, sand and other loose driving conditions. Carefully select tires designed specifically for your use-case. Jeep Wrangler tires help in many different ways – getting a grip with mud-terrain tires in the middle of slick, low-traction situations, going from pavement to trail and back with all-terrain tires, and so on.
